Actually, I'll need to bag the rear before doing anything more to the front. There are some load support air bags that replace the OEM rear coil springs for stock height Armadas. If I can find any that are strong enough and accomodate some lift for a low enough price, I think i might be able to dump the factory shocks and replace them with some extended Radflos. UCA's seem mighty overpriced to me for my needs. They seem more accomaodating for Desert Runners than for my needs.
As it sits right now, the front is about 3/4" - 1" or so taller than the rear depending on where the rear load support is sitting at.

UCA = Upper control Arm. It attaches to the frame and to the top of the spindle.

It's not in that pic. In the first pic, the white coat hanger is tied around it to hold the spindle up. UCA stands for Upper Control Arm. The OEM ones hit the upper coil buckets when the tires drop low so PRG makes some that are wider to fit around the coilbucket w/o hitting it.
